The Evolution of Online Gaming Platforms

Online gaming platforms have come a long way since the early days of text-based multiplayer games. The advent of broadband internet and advancements in graphics technology paved the way for immersive 3D experiences and the rise of massively multiplayer online games (MMOs). These early platforms focused primarily on PC gaming, but as mobile devices became more powerful, a shift occurred towards mobile gaming, creating a whole new segment of players. Today's platforms often support a wide range of devices, including PCs, consoles, and mobile phones, allowing gamers to seamlessly switch between them. The key to sustained growth lies in adapting to these evolving technologies and player preferences. A platform that fails to innovate risks becoming obsolete.

The Role of Technology in Platform Development

The technological backbone of any successful online gaming platform is complex and requires constant maintenance and improvement. Server infrastructure, game development engines, and security protocols are all vital components. Cloud computing has become increasingly important, allowing platforms to scale their resources on demand and handle large numbers of concurrent users. Game development is no longer limited to large studios; independent developers, empowered by accessible game engines like Unity and Unreal Engine, are creating innovative and engaging games. Furthermore, advancements in artificial intelligence (AI) are being used to create more realistic and challenging game opponents, as well as to personalize the gaming experience for individual players. Security remains paramount, protecting player data and preventing cheating and fraud.

The Legal and Regulatory Landscape of Online Gaming

The online gaming industry is subject to a complex and evolving legal and regulatory landscape. Different jurisdictions have different rules regarding online gambling, data privacy, and consumer protection. Platforms must comply with all applicable laws and regulations in the countries where they operate. This often involves obtaining licenses, implementing age verification procedures, and ensuring the security of player funds. Failure to comply can result in hefty fines, legal action, and damage to the platform's reputation. Staying abreast of these changing regulations requires dedicated legal counsel and a proactive approach to compliance.

Responsible Gaming Practices

A crucial aspect of responsible gaming regulation is protecting vulnerable individuals from the potential harms associated with excessive gambling. Platforms should implement tools and resources to help players manage their gaming habits, such as deposit limits, self-exclusion options, and access to support organizations. Promoting awareness of responsible gaming practices is also essential. This includes providing information about the risks of gambling and encouraging players to seek help if they are struggling. A commitment to responsible gaming is not only ethically sound but also demonstrates a commitment to the long-term sustainability of the industry.

Leveraging Data Analytics for Enhanced Player Experience

Data analytics is rapidly becoming a critical tool for online gaming platforms seeking to optimize player experience and drive engagement. By collecting and analyzing data on player behavior, platforms can gain valuable insights into what games are popular, how players are interacting with the platform, and what areas need improvement. This data can be used to personalize the gaming experience, recommend relevant games, and tailor marketing campaigns. Furthermore, data analytics can help to identify and prevent fraudulent activity, protecting both players and the platform. The responsible and ethical use of player data is paramount; transparency and user privacy must be prioritized.

For instance, analyzing playtime data can reveal peak usage times, enabling platforms to allocate resources effectively and ensure smooth gameplay during periods of high demand. Similarly, tracking player churn rates can help identify potential issues with the platform or specific games. By continuously monitoring and analyzing data, platforms can stay ahead of the curve and provide players with the best possible gaming experience.
